Transaction 5427952cbd4a73ed60772494257de21b47fc7b083f285d87365a10db62296e3f
1 Input
1 Output
-
5427952cbd4a73ed60772494257de21b47fc7b083f285d87365a10db62296e3f:0
- value
- 1362153
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 736a456f703451721b42e1df70e9206c029a9831 OP_EQUAL
- address
- 3CDGwTZupGj5qSF4cyhwuFLiNgHdMNkzzZ